I keep discovering odd things while dismantling! I find out the bell housing in my 69 b/b - M20 4sp is a "big hole" truck bell. Is this going to be a problem - I think I read in other posts that the allignment could be off - any help is appreciated.

This IS a big problem, the trans is centered on the crank centreline by the front bearing retainer fitting into the bellhousing hole snugly.
The truck bellhousing has a bigger hole and the only thing holding the trans in posistion is the bolts, allowing it to be off centre. This will kill the 4th gear syncro and also be hard on the input bearing. You could make a thin ring to adapt the trans retainer to the bellhousing hole or find the correct bellhousing. 621 bellhousings are now being reproduced. Hope this helps. Mike.
